Yoga Farm is a Micro, Small, and Medium Enterprises (MSME) that focuses on catfish breeding that is still doing business processes manually. With this process, information received by related parties is very difficult to obtain quickly. Therefore, the product is still not widely known, and customers are still few because the system used in sales and promotions still uses a manual system. The research method used is qualitative. This study aims to create a sales information system recommended at Yoga Farm and design using Unified modeling language (UML) for the recommended business processes. Customers will get product information in real-time, products can be widely recognized, and the number of Yoga Farm customers can increase. Based on the results of this study, adoption of a web-based sales information system can certainly make it easier to get the latest information quickly, can expand the market and can also facilitate customers in the transaction. For future research, this research can be used as a reference for conducting similar studies at other MSMEs to increase sales

This article presents the knowledge-oriented information visualization (KIV) approach to facilitating the utilization of building rating systems at post-assessment stage. The KIV approach is introduced by using a Web-based decision support model. The model consists of several toolkits, including a case base of intelligent buildings to support the application of sustainable technologies, a Web-oriented information visualization toolkit for intelligent buildings assessment, and a geographical information system (GIS) toolkit for knowledge reuse in buildings variations. A case study is used to demonstrate how the KIV approach can be applied to support decision making at the post-assessment stage of intelligent buildings.

The WWW, for better or worse, has forever changed the way retailers do business nowadays. E-shoppers, who become more sophisticated and mature nowadays, are demanding increased flexibility and intelligent aids in accessing product information, making purchasing decisions, and obtaining e-services (Anupam, Hull, & Kumar, 2001; Chen, Gillenson, & Sherrell, 2004). The Internet facilitates interactive selling approaches, whereby product offerings can be tailored to individual preferences. It allows e-shoppers to easily gather, retrieve, and analyze product information. Ultimately, the Web offers the ideal vehicle for delivering intelligent online support tools directly to customers (Grenci & Todd, 2002). Unfortunately, most e-commerce sites are rarely aware of taking advantage of such Internet-driven customer aid. Rapid advancements in Internet technology have offered a solution of Web-based customer decision support system (WCDSS) that can improve transactional efficiency by providing tailored merchandising information, offering sales support and consultation, facilitating sales promotion and advertising, and enhancing the consistency, availability and quality of online support to e-shoppers (O’Keefe & Mceachern, 1998). As the WCDSS aims to empower e-shoppers by enabling them to make informed decisions online, the question of how they would perceive such support arises. In this article, we aim to establish a theory-founded framework to understand and explain e-shoppers’ perceptions of the proposed WCDSS functions. We look at the key features of WCDSS functions that may have impact on e-shopper’s perceptions, and how to scale and analyze e-shoppers’ perceptions regarding specific functions. The specific objectives are threefold. We aim (a) to verify the role WCDSS can play in facilitating e-shoppers, (b) to identify the key issues that impact e-shoppers’ perceptions of WCDSS, and (c) to suggest ways in designing and improving WCDSS functions and interfaces.

The timely availability and quality of building product information is critical prerequisite for a successful building delivery process. However, little is known about the processes by which stakeholders acquire and use such data. This contribution documents the results of recent relevant surveys, addressing the building product data processing by planers, clients, and the industry. Web questionnaires and interviews with opinion leaders were conducted. Altogether, over 100 participants provided pertinent insights regarding strengths and weaknesses of the current data representation practices. A comparison of the obtained data with that of an earlier study allows for the documentation of the evolutionary trends in web-based data provision. Most importantly, the results facilitate the formulation of strategies for a more effective presentation and distribution of building product data.
